In a stunning display of dominance, Atletico Madrid left spectators awestruck as they routed Rayo Vallecano 7-0 in a Spanish La Liga match, securing their biggest-ever away win in the league. The game showcased Atletico’s unwavering determination and precision, earning them a resounding victory and solidifying their standing in the league.
The match began with a flourish, as Antoine Griezmann found the net just two minutes into the game, setting the tone for Atletico’s relentless offensive onslaught. The team continued to excel throughout the match, with goals coming from a variety of sources. Memphis Depay and Nahuel Molina bolstered the lead in the first half, leaving Rayo Vallecano struggling to keep up with Atletico’s relentless pace.
The second half saw no let-up in Atletico’s offensive prowess. Alvaro Morata, who replaced the injured Depay, played a pivotal role by adding two more goals to the scoreboard, showcasing his ability to seize opportunities and contribute significantly to the team’s success. Additionally, Ángel Correa and Marcos Llorente each contributed a goal, further solidifying Atletico’s commanding lead.
The victory not only highlighted Atletico Madrid’s exceptional teamwork and skill but also showcased their unwavering attitude and resilience. Diego Simeone, the team’s coach, expressed his satisfaction with the players’ performance, emphasizing their strong start and cohesive approach on the field.

As the fans celebrated the victory, attention was drawn to the calls for the resignation of Luis Rubiales, the president of Spain’s football federation. The disgruntlement stemmed from his behavior during the FIFA Women’s World Cup final, where he was seen kissing a player on the lips. Rubiales’ position has been under scrutiny, and the fans’ vocal dissent highlighted the ongoing controversies within the football community.
Atletico’s commanding victory against Rayo Vallecano propelled them to second place in the league, trailing behind Real Madrid by just two points. Real Madrid remains the only team with a flawless start to the season after three rounds of matches.
Rayo Vallecano, which began the season on a positive note with wins against Almeria and Granada, faced an unexpected setback in the match. The team’s captain, Oscar Trejo, expressed disappointment and apologized to the fans for the unexpected defeat. Trejo acknowledged that the unpredictable nature of football sometimes leads to unexpected outcomes.
Looking ahead, both teams are gearing up for their next challenges. Rayo Vallecano will face Real Betis, hoping to regain their winning momentum, while Atletico Madrid will host Sevilla as they seek to maintain their strong performance and continue their ascent in the league rankings.
